If you have £20 and spend £7, how much do you have left?
- A£10
- B£13✓
- C£12
- D£15
Answer: £20 - £7 = £13.
A book costs £8. If you buy 3 books, what is the total cost?
- A£20
- B£28
- C£32
- D£24✓
Answer: 3 × £8 = £24.
If a train travels 60 km/h and travels for 2 hours, how far does it go?
- A120 km✓
- B90 km
- C180 km
- D60 km
Answer: Distance = speed × time = 60 × 2 = 120 km.
There are 24 pupils in a class. If they split into 4 equal groups, how many are in each group?
- A4
- B6✓
- C8
- D12
Answer: 24 ÷ 4 = 6.
A shop sells apples for £1.50 each. How much do 6 apples cost?
- A£7.50
- B£8
- C£6
- D£9✓
Answer: 6 × £1.50 = £9.
If you have 18 sweets and share them equally among 3 friends, how many does each friend get?
- A4
- B5
- C6✓
- D7
Answer: 18 ÷ 3 = 6.
